Abe is a short form of Abraham or Abram, which has historical significance in Judeo-Christian traditions. In Japan, Abe (้˜ฟ้ƒจ) is a common surname and can refer to many notable figures such as Abe no Seimei, a famous onmyoji or practitioner of Japanese esoteric cosmology. The name is popularly associa
